Meaning

Servant of the Merciful (Arabic); Variant of Abdur Rahman (Urdu)

Historical & Cultural Background

Abdurrehman is derived from Arabic, where 'Abd' means servant and 'Rahman' refers to the Merciful, a common attribute of God in Islamic tradition. This name is prevalent in Muslim cultures, reflecting devotion and humility. In Urdu, it is often used as a variant of Abdur Rahman, which carries similar meanings and is embraced in South Asian communities. The name signifies a strong religious identity and is often chosen for its spiritual connotations.
